Explore Local Thrift Stores: Thrift stores are treasure troves for unique home decor items. Look for vintage frames, quirky knickknacks, and one-of-a-kind furniture pieces that can add character to your space. Often, these items tell a story and can become conversation starters in your home.2. Use Online Marketplaces: Websites like Etsy and eBay are fantastic platforms for finding handmade or vintage decor. You can often communicate directly with sellers to customize pieces for your space, ensuring your decor is personal and unique.3. Attend Artisan Markets: Local artisan markets or craft fairs often feature unique decor items. Supporting local artists not only enriches your space with unique pieces but also boosts your community's economy. Keep an eye out for events in your area!Maximizing Your Small Space with Decor:Decorating small spaces can be challenging, but it’s all about the right choices. Here are some techniques you can use to ensure your decor serves both style and function:1. Multi-functional Furniture: Invest in furniture that serves multiple purposes, such as a coffee table that doubles as storage. This approach not only saves space but also minimizes clutter, making your room feel larger.2. Light Colors and Mirrors: Using light colors can make a room feel bigger, while mirrors can expand visual space.
